I enjoyed the Bitter Sable at the Mini-Real Ale Fest (MRAF) at Barley’s in early-May, and paid the brewery a visit with Jabier. Zanesville is not the most likely locale to find a craft brewer, but Weasel Boy has a great location - on a bluff above the river. When we arrived on a Saturday afternoon, the owners were present along with a few locals. It was great to sit on their patio overlooking the river and enjoy a sampler of all the beers they had on draft (which was reasonably priced). This place is not big - you could easily drive past it - and the interior is tasting room and working brewery in one space, but it was a bright happy space. I was a little disappointed in the selection of beers offered during my visit in that there were no "big" styles on tap, but that fact caused me to try styles that are usually 2nd or 3rd choices for me. However, they were all pretty good, and I can’t call that much of a criticism. There was no food evident during our visit, although the website mentioned flatbreads…there was a restaurant next-door though, and it seemed like the establishment was cool with bringing in outside food. This would be a great place to kill a summer afternoon.

what a find! stopped in on a saturday night -- live entertainment brought enough people and the appropriate ambiance to echo an actual party -- and a good one at that! spent 20 minutes discussion the beers available there and beer in general with jay. it is rare to have a totally enjoyable discussion about beer with anyone that is devoid of condescention -- much less a brewmaster in his own domain! tried three different brews, all enjoyable. great service all around, including jay’s wife amongst two others behind the bar. this is a must see in ohio!

Industrial Ambiance with a factory on the river bank, so great local. It’s all about the beer, but the view is nice. Really friendly, just wish I could have enjoyed more but as it is a waystop off I -70, I had two small beers. Only open in late afternoon, and the locals don’t know ir exists, but the two beers I had were great. Restaurant next door carries their beers on tap and though small has a great patio by the river and was friendly. Stopped again and had a great version of Oktoberfest

A great place to hang out and have a fresh beer in Zanesville. I have been to brewpubs all over the States, and Weasel Boy’s is definitely one of my favorites. It’s not too big, yet not too small. There is lots of beer memorabillia on display, a couple couches, a patio, and of course a bar. The exposed brick walls give this place a great feeling, and the riverfront view is pretty neat. Every time I have been in there they also had a guest tap if you felt like trying something other than a Weasel Boy original.
